چکیده مقاله:

Background and Aim: Breast cancer is the most common cancer among women worldwide and one of the leading causes of cancer deaths. The origin of breast cancer is breast tissue, so studying breast tissue is of specific importance for the prognosis, diagnosis and treatment of breast cancer. Exosomes have recently been recognized as an important player in breast cancer pathogenesis. They are secreted nanoparticles that are present in both normal and pathophysiological conditions in all body fluids and are also effective in cell-cell communication. microRNAs (miRNAs, miRs), as the most important cargo in exosomes, are potential cancer biomarkers that can be useful in diagnosis and prognosis. To finding a potent diagnostic biomarker, we checked the EVmiRNA, a database of miRNA profiling in extracellular vesicles and re-analyzed the expression profiles of specific exosomal miRNAs in breast cancer that were present in three samples.Methods: The expression of exomiRs was studied using the EVmiRNA database. This database provided ۴۶۲ small RNA sequencing samples of EVs from ۱۷ sources/diseases and constructed the EVmiRNA database (http://bioinfo.life.hust.edu.cn/EVmiRNA) to show the miRNA expression profiles. We analyzed SRR expression levels in breast carcinoma in EVmiRNA database (SRA id: SRR۱۹۷۳۹۵۷ and SRR۱۹۷۳۹۶۲). We also checked the expression of our candidate miRNAs in ExoCarta database (http://www.exocarta.org/).Results: Our bioinformatics analysis revealed that miR-۳۱۶۸ was overexpressed in exosomes derived from breast carcinoma samples compared to normal exosomes. The expression of exomiR-۳۱۶۸ was also found in low levels in normal plasma according to the Exocarta database.Conclusion: Given the high expression levels of miR-۳۱۶۸ in breast carcinoma exosomes, our study suggests that miR-۳۱۶۸ could serve as a potent and non-invasive diagnostic biomarker for breast carcinoma.
